Just a few weeks ago, 2015 forward Tyler Lydon debuted at No. 93 in the rankings. A native New Yorker who is going to prep at New Hampton (N.H.) Prep, Lydon is an athletic 6-foot-8 kid who can play inside or out. He didn't benefit from many quality touches, but he smoked home deep jumpers and made the best pass of the night when he set up 2014 four-star Malik Price-Martin in the lane for an and-one conversion. Lydon mentioned offers from Iowa, Iowa State, Boston College, Providence, Penn State and more, with growing interest from Florida and WakeForest. J.P. Macura of Lakeville North (MN) stated that he is high on Kansas State, Iowa State and Butler. The 2014 prospect also mentioned interest from Xavier and Purdue. Macura recently picked up offers from North Carolina State, Minnesota and Miami (FL).

Sean O’Mara listed scholarship offers from 19 schools: Illinois-Chicago, SIU-Edwardsville, Iowa State, Xavier, Loyola-Chicago, La Salle, Saint Louis, Boston College, Virginia, Illinois, DePaul, Ball State, Eastern Michigan, Georgia Tech, Lehigh, Oakland, Columbia, Seton Hall, and Dayton. Additionally, he is hearing from Wake Forest, Marquette, Gonzaga, and Belmont. O’Mara also said, “I’ve talked to Kansas and Duke, but I don’t think they’re really recruiting me.”

At this point O’Mara said that Loyola-Chicago, Iowa State, Xavier, and Virginia are the four schools standing out to him, with Xavier atop the list. O’Mara has been on unofficial visits to Illinois-Chicago, Iowa State, Xavier, Loyola-Chicago, Saint Louis, Illinois, DePaul, Ball State, Eastern Michigan, Lehigh, Oakland, Dayton, and Notre Dame. The big man has no timetable for a commitment and is in “no real rush” to make a decision. As for future visits, O’Mara said, “I’m looking to maybe take an official visit to Xavier and Virginia right now.” He noted that no dates have been set.
